Fighter Movie Review: The much-awaited box office biggie ‘Fighter’ has now been released on the big screens. The film is an aerial action thriller based on the Indian Air Force and its missions. The film is slightly inspired by real-life incidents; however, most of the film is a fictional story. The film is around 2 hours and 40 minutes long, and here goes a detailed review of the film.

The film stars Hrithik Roshan, Deepika Padukone, Anil Kapoor, and Rishabh Sawhney in the main lead roles. The movie also features Karan Singh Grover, Akshay Oberoi, and others. The film is suitable to watch with family and kids.

The story of the film revolves around Air Force Pilot Patty and his team. After an attack on the Convoy of CRPF, Patty and his team decide to take revenge in their own way, but something happens that no one has expected. Honestly speaking, this is the best Indian film on the Air Force made to date. There is no doubt about it. The VFX, the shooting, the camera angle, everything is just too good in the film, and this film is surely a milestone for Bollywood. The climax fight sequence is brilliant, and it will hold your nerve till the end. There are some instances where the VFX is just too good. I am amazed at the VFX and action quality of the film.

Sidhart Anand is known for some mind-blowing action scenes, and this film is another example of that. Sidharth excels in this direction, and he has done a terrific job. Hrithik Roshan looks dashing and super cool in Indian Air Force attire, and the role suits him. He was brilliant during the action and general scenes, while there were some issues with the emotional sequences. Deepika Padukone looks good enough, but her chemistry with Hrithik was not up to the mark. The spark and charm were missing for sure.

 

Karan Singh Grover and Rishabh Sawhney were brilliant in the film, and what a debut for Rishabh. Karan is at his best, and this film will boost his acting career for sure. Akshay Oberoi and Anil Kapoor were also good in their respective roles.

The screenplay of the film is slightly lost. The film lacks the emotional connection, and in some places, it is off the direction. The music of the film is average, and only one song looks good in the film. The BGM again is not up to the mark, and even on the big screen, it sounds dull.

I am going with 3.5 out of 5 stars for the film. The film is a visual treat for the eyes, and it is perfect for the Republic Day weekend. The film is power-packed with super talented actors and some great performances.
